The Parent Trapped

I cling - you might think this is mean - hee hee ...but mom has fallen in love with a star. Bewitched and switched by fortune cookie, she has thrown a temper tantrum big so far. She’s pimple gained and my large waist, and frown, but I look fantastic - I’m phat for him. I lock her in my room - I wear her gown. She’s red as blood, her big fat legs not slim. The bag is banging door - she threatens me. So this’s tough love and that’s no way to treat a bombshell-child and groom who’s wild for she. I’ll slide a tray and feed her soon - I’m sweet! This flip-flop worked just great for me, dear mom! Like you taught me, just count to ten — be calm.
